BigBlueButtonImage Added, accessible via Moodle, is an effective video conferencing tool for presentations, seminars and lectures. This tool allows you, for example, to share presentations with your students or start polls. Students can participate not only by using their microphone (audio) but also via a live-chat. It is also possible to allow additional people to participate by sending them an "external guest access link". The capacity for each meeting is around 300 participants.

In Activity/Room settings you can create a Welcome message which will be shown in the chat after somebody joined the session. You can decide if you want that students have to wait for a moderator can  before they can enter the room; and you can create a waiting room.

If you have chosen Room/Activity with recordings in the instance type settings above, you can authorize that the Session can be recorded.

Uploaded files are automatically visible and downloadable for students in Moodle.

If you do not want this, please upload the file directly in BigBlueButton (see Uploading a presentation).

By doing so, you also have the option to upload further files or even during the session.

6. In the section Participants you first have to define which Moodle course participants may join the session.

  • All enrolled participants
  • Participants with a specific Role in the course
    Image Removed
    Image AddedImage Added

  Next, you can set what role they should be given during the session:

  • Moderator: has extensive permissions and leads the session (teachers, tutors)

  • Viewer: participates in the session and can be given more permissions by the moderator (students)

7.In section Participant's Rights you can grant viewers (≠ moderators) certain rights to actively take part in the session. These are:

  • Share webcam: let other participants see your webcam image
  • See other viewers webcams: see webcam images of all other participants, not only moderators'
  • Share microphone: make your audio available to others
  • Send public chat messages: to chat with all other participants
  • Send private chat messages: send private messages to other participants (sending messages to moderators is always possible)
  • Edit shared notes: use the shared notes feature
  • See other viewers in the users list: see the names of other participants in the session
